Master's degree in Counseling or Social Work required. Licensed in the State of Arkansas as a Licensed Master Social Worker (LMSW), Licensed Certified Social Worker (LCSW), Licensed Associate Counselor (LAC), or Licensed Professional Counselor (LPC) New Grads are welcome to apply: Must have a provisional license upon application and be able to obtain LMSW, LAC, or LAMFT licensure before the official start date Responsibilities: Provides and appropriately documents direct clinical services. These include but are not limited to, diagnostic assessment, individual therapy, family therapy, group therapy, collateral intervention, and crisis intervention. This includes mandated reporting in compliance with legal and professional standards and guidelines. Completes clinical and administrative processes and documentation in compliance with Medicaid, insurance, Joint Commission, program, and departmental policies and procedures. Complies with all legal and professional standards and/or guidelines, such as mandatory reporting, maintenance of professional licensure in accordance with state licensing boards, and ensuring compliance with best practices through continuing education and clinical supervision. Works with administrative support and utilization management staff as needed to facilitate scheduling, prior and continuing review authorization of services, and transfer/referral of clients to other programs or providers as needed. Participates in regularly scheduled and as-needed departmental and program staff meetings, training, and supervision. Participates in continuing education activities as required to maintain professional licensure and/or certification. Performs other duties as assigned, which may include phone calls with patients or insurance companies, writing letters to patients on behalf of the Medical Director(s) or other clinical staff, and assisting in the discharge process of patients.
